Keep Your Door Purr-fectly in Place: Crochet Your Own Cat Door Stopper with This Free Pattern

April 15, 2024 by Shellie Wilson

Let me start by saying that I never thought I’d need a door stopper, but then came the day I met Aloo, my mischievous and overly enthusiastic dog. And that’s where this delightful Cat Door Stopper crochet pattern enters the scene.

Skill Level:

As someone who enjoys crochet projects but doesn’t consider themselves an expert, I was drawn to the “easy” skill level of the Cat Door Stopper pattern. It seemed like a fun and manageable project to take on, even for someone like me who has a few half-finished scarves lying around.

Design:

The design of the Cat Door Stopper is charmingly simple yet undeniably adorable. Crafted with 24/7 Cotton® Yarn in shades of Ecru, Café Au Lait, and Black, it captures the essence of a cat in the most delightful way. The off-white color gives it a lifelike appearance, while the dark brown and black accents provide that feline touch. It’s the kind of accessory that can bring a smile to anyone’s face.

Yarn Used:

24/7 Cotton® Yarn not only enhances the aesthetics of this pattern but also adds durability to the final product. It’s soft to the touch, which is essential for any good cuddly cat.
